"The Muslims Are Coming" to Film Streams

Film Streams, in collaboration with Middle East Cultural and Educational Services of Omaha, is presenting a special screening of The Muslims Are Coming tomorrow at 7:00 p.m. 

Rachel Jacobson, Executive Director for Film Streams, says the documentary follows young Muslim-American comedians touring Middle America to fight some of the stereotypes people have about Muslims.

She says the screening and discussion are part of Film Streams’ Community Development Program, where Film Streams partners with different organizations to present collaborative film events.

"They are basically one-time screenings with a discussion component.  Sometimes we have an opportunity to bring in a special guest, like the director, but they are always in partnership with organizations that care about the content of the film.  And it’s a wonderful opportunity to learn about what’s happening in Omaha around the subjects of the film.”

The Muslims are Coming screens tomorrow night at 7 in Film Streams’ Ruth Sokolof Theater. 

Jacobson says co-director and comedian Dean Obeidallah will be in attendance for a post-film discussion.
